Balancing INTJ Visions with the Realities of the World and Physicsβ
As an INTJ, your natural inclination is to see the world in patterns and possibilities, often leading to a strong belief in your ability to predict and shape the future. However, embracing the unpredictable and uncontrollable aspects of life is crucial for a balanced perspective.
Understanding the Limits of Prediction and Controlβ
-
Accept the Unpredictable: Acknowledge that chaos and unforeseen events are part of life. No matter how meticulously you plan, variables beyond your control can disrupt your expectations.
-
Recognize the Fallibility of Predictions: Understand that your intuitive insights, while powerful, are not infallible. Be open to new information that might challenge your initial assumptions.
-
Physical and Mental Limits: Your cognitive processing and mental energy are finite resources, tied to your physical well-being. Overlooking self-care can lead to diminished effectiveness.
Navigating Uncertainty with Flexibilityβ
-
Adaptability in Planning: Use your visions as guides, but remain flexible. Be ready to adjust your plans based on new insights and the evolving landscape.
-
Contingency Planning: Instead of relying on a single path to success, prepare for multiple outcomes. This will help you remain resilient amidst change.
-
Seeking External Perspectives: Regularly solicit feedback and other viewpoints to enrich your understanding and challenge your biases.
Prioritizing Balance and Self-Careβ
-
Self-Care as a Priority: Recognize the importance of rest and recovery for sustaining your mental and physical health. Set boundaries to protect your energy.
-
Detachment from Outcomes: Focus on the journey and the intrinsic value of your work, rather than being solely outcome-driven. This mindset fosters resilience and satisfaction.
Cultivating a Realistic Outlookβ
-
Embrace Learning and Growth: View unpredictability as an opportunity for growth. Each challenge is a chance to learn and adapt.
-
Balancing Effort and Outcome: Understand that effort and success are not always linearly related. External factors often influence results, so maintain realistic expectations.
By integrating these strategies, INTJs can better align their visionary tendencies with the practical realities of life. Balancing your natural foresight with an acceptance of life's unpredictability and constraints allows for a more fulfilling and effective engagement with the world around you. This approach not only enhances personal resilience but also allows for more meaningful contributions and achievements.
